Output ec9ebcbbfbc78762c09896d394e5e810cb493da336a23a689fe6c1bc118994d0:9

value
25579145
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c04d97e66336d757219d1e2b4773a7897a88a84 OP_EQUALVERIFY OP_CHECKSIG
address
1DmMQp4JsfXLHM1qDLQSThsYt2QAaQFj8z
transaction
ec9ebcbbfbc78762c09896d394e5e810cb493da336a23a689fe6c1bc118994d0
spent
true